大侠帮忙!!!如何在应用程序里实现控件的移动和大小的改变? 在form里有一个TEdit控件,我如何实现下面的功能:利用鼠标自由的改变TEdit控件的大小和位置? 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 移动控件:SendMessage(edit1.Handle, WM_SYSCOMMAND, $F012, 0);改变控件大小用WM_NcHitTest消息要不就自己来响应鼠标的MoseDown,MouseUp,MouseMove消息进行改变位置和拖动你可以用shift、ctrl等组合键,这样操作比较方便要不就用第三方控件我也没试过做这样的,你试试吧 http://expert.csdn.net/Expert/topic/1456/1456413.xml?temp=.8397028 ReleaseCapture; PostMessage(button1.Handle, $A1, 2, 0); 可以在MOUSE的一些事件写些代码控制,不过很麻烦当然也可以通过截获WINDOWS的消息来实现 改变控件的height,top,left,width属性eg:edit1.top := 100; 求助,关于两种数据类型录入 dll调用窗口时控件失效的问题 急救!!!!!!!! 調用DLL的問題 关于IdTcpClient接收服务端送过来的Stream时的问题 怎樣實現快捷鍵調用程序啊? 高分请教,怎么做用户日志?(急。。。。。) 关于数据库打包的问题,请老鸟回答 请问DBExpress连接Oracle8i的问题 关于delphi和excel的话题 关于FORM的背景图的问题??? 如何在Delphi程序中实现格式化软盘?越详细越好。
PostMessage(button1.Handle, $A1, 2, 0);
当然也可以通过截获WINDOWS的消息来实现
eg:edit1.top := 100;